📄 Description (English)

A vulnerability was identified in liangliangyy DjangoBlog up to 2.1.0.0. The impacted element is an unknown function of the file owntracks/views.py of the component logtracks Endpoint. The manipulation leads to missing authentication. The attack can be initiated remotely. The exploit is publicly available and might be used. The vendor was contacted early about this disclosure but did not respond in any way.

🔧 Remediation Steps (English)
IMMEDIATE ACTIONS:
1. Identify all DjangoBlog instances in your environment running versions up to 2.1.0.0
2. Isolate affected systems from public internet access or place behind WAF with strict authentication rules
3. Review access logs for the /owntracks/logtracks endpoint for suspicious activity
4. Disable the logtracks endpoint if not actively used

PATCHING GUIDANCE:
1. Contact DjangoBlog vendor for security updates (note: vendor has not responded to disclosure)
2. Monitor official DjangoBlog repository for patches
3. Consider upgrading to latest available version when released
4. If no patch available, implement compensating controls immediately

COMPENSATING CONTROLS:
1. Implement network-level authentication (VPN/IP whitelisting) for owntracks endpoints
2. Deploy WAF rules to require valid authentication tokens for /owntracks/* paths
3. Implement API gateway authentication layer in front of DjangoBlog
4. Restrict access to logtracks endpoint to internal networks only
5. Implement rate limiting and anomaly detection on tracking endpoints

DETECTION RULES:
1. Monitor for unauthenticated requests to /owntracks/logtracks endpoint
2. Alert on successful data retrieval from logtracks without valid session tokens
3. Track unusual access patterns to tracking endpoints from external IPs
4. Log all requests to owntracks/views.py functions for forensic analysis
